          Not to put panic in the ranks, but we need to beat these Italians convincingly - no bonus points given and here's why.

          France is going to thump Namibia and move to 13 points.

          If we have a close win over Italy - where they get a losing bonus point - they move to 11 and we move to 9.

          Even when we thump Uruguay we only get to 14 points.

          An open running game between France and Italy, where both teams score four tries and France conspire to lose and boom - both those teams go to 15 points. And as long as Italy gets to 15 points, France only needs 14, so they only need to score four tries, not even stay close.

          Particularly, if they have some preference to come second, we may be in trouble.
